2001 Marlin Model 1895M Lever Action Carbine in .450 Marlin w/ Factory Ported 18.5" Inch Barrel
** Beautiful JM Marlin .450! **
Description: This is a beautiful and exceptionally clean factory-ported Marlin Model 1895M carbine in .450 Marlin caliber. This Marlin 1895M was made in 2001 and is very nicely made, well before Marlin was bought out by Remington. The Marlin Model 1895M carbine in .450 Marlin was first introduced in 2000, and was the first Marlin rifle or carbine chambered in the .450 Marlin cartridge which was introduced in 2000 as well. The 1895M in .450 Marlin remained in production for ten years until 2010 when it was discontinued. The .450 Marlin cartridge gave non-handloaders a powerful .45 caliber option far superior to the factory .45-70 loads commerically available. The handy and powerful Marlin 1895M was perfect for those wanting a lever action repeater capable of taking any big game in North America, or for bear protection, in an easy to carry and lightweight package. This model features a factory-ported 18.5" inch barrel, a 4-shot magazine tube, a straight-grip factory checkered Walnut stock set, a ventilated factory recoil pad, a folding buckhorn rear sight, and a crossbolt hammer block safety. This particular gun appears to have spent it's entire life in storage, and is probably unfired since leaving the factory in 2001. The gloss blue factory finish is absolutely beautiful, rating 98% plus. The bore is mirror bright and perfect, with no visible imperfections, pitting, or erosion. The Ballard-style rifling shows "like new" sharp lands and grooves. The factory checkered Walnut stock set is in excellent condition. Both the forearm and buttstock are free from any cracks, repairs, or major damage, showing only some tiny handling/storage marks under close inspection. The checkered panels on the forearm and wrist are crisp and clean. The factory installed Marlin-branded recoil pad is perfectly fit to the butt and tight to the wood. The factory sling swivel studs and Marlin black and white bullseye are in perfect shape. All of the controls on this rifle are in perfect working order. The action works smoothly and goes into battery perfectly, and the trigger is quite good, breaking with a light pull with no slop or grit. This Model 1895M comes with a Weaver optics base already installed on it, as well as a removable factory hammer extension.
